Biography

Claiming to be from Saturn, and combining the aesthetics of extraterrestrials and ancient Egyptians, Sun Ra was one of the most distinctive, visionary artists in jazz. A piano and synthesizer player, and a widely inventive band leader, Ra combined big-band Ellingtonia, free jazz, electronic soundscapes, and celestial themes into an idiosyncratic stew, bolstered by the intense loyalty of his band members (they stuck together from the 1950s until Ra's death in 1993, eschewing higher-paying gigs for the opportunity to play his music). Once dismissed for his surreal antics, Sun Ra has become acclaimed for his brilliant contributions to jazz. His huge discography is a singular monument to his indefatigable artistry.
